Output 21ab23d6b500ae5ea5738a0339ff005cff163127567358ddc681c46328ff5e58:1

value
833712
script pubkey
OP_0 OP_PUSHBYTES_20 002aadbe9bddb2eaca822b4af3aa10b3095e9b79
address
bc1qqq42m05mmkew4j5z9d9082sskvy4axmevuywq9
transaction
21ab23d6b500ae5ea5738a0339ff005cff163127567358ddc681c46328ff5e58
spent
true